I am putting together a *small* screening space in my home office. I plan to use a front projector, but the maximum width for the screen is 48" and maximum throw from the projector to the screen is about 11 feet. Light control is not a problem, so I don't need a super-bright unit.

Can anyone recommend a projector for this modest application? For budget reasons I'm thinking of a used unit, so if there is one that might be popular on the resale market, let me know. Thanks!

Kerry - you want something with a pretty good zoom then. Maybe a used LCD PJ?

Can you get the PJ closer to the screen than 11 ft? Most of the smaller PJs I'm familar with have a pretty short throw, so you might end up with an image bigger than 48"...
